– South Korea is most frequently referred to as the "Poland of Asia" or the "Poland of the Far East" due to shared historical experiences of being surrounded by, bullied, or occupied by, larger, aggressive neighboring powers (Japan/China vs. Germany/Russia). Both nations experienced significant destruction and restoration, demonstrating resilience and a high-work-ethic,, nationalistic culture.

Germany is frequently called the "Japan of Europe" due to striking similarities in economic structure, post-WWII reconstruction, aging populations, and reputations for high-quality engineering and manufacturing. Both are industrial powerhouses with strong export-driven economies, though they differ significantly in culture, geography, and approach to failure. Both have shared traits regarding discipline, efficiency, cleanliness, punctuality, and respect for authority. Both countries also share an unfortunate history of militarism, authoritarianism, dictatorship, and aggression against their neighbours until 1945. It's striking how these two defeated powers of 1945 now have the world's third and fourth largest economies (just behind US and China).

The Philippines is considered the "Spain of Asia" due to over 300 years of Spanish colonial rule (1565–1898), which profoundly shaped its culture, religion, and language. As the sole Spanish colony in Asia, it shares deep historical ties, including a Roman Catholic majority, Spanish-derived surnames, and many Spanish words in local languages.

Historically, Albania (under dictator Enver Hoxha from 1944–1985) was widely considered the "North Korea of Europe" due to its extreme Stalinist isolationism, self-imposed hermit status, and pervasive surveillance. In contemporary politics, Belarus is sometimes referred to as the "North Korea of Europe" by critics regarding its authoritarian rule and lack of transparency.
